How they compare

Wallis and Futuna currently reports 1,508 deaths per 1,000 people against 1,502 deaths per 1,000 people in Serbia, a difference of 6 deaths per 1,000 people.

The two have swapped places 1 time across 61 shared years of data; in 2030 it was Serbia ahead.

Serbia ranks 48th and Wallis and Futuna ranks 46th of 236 countries.

Across the 7 decades both report, Serbia averaged higher in 6 and Wallis and Futuna in 1.
